Find deep waters. When you’re river fishing, try looking for the deepest areas. Fish love to rest in pools of cool, deep water, particularly in the warmer months. Fish are also drawn to ledges, large rocks and other attractive areas to congregate. Finding a great spot for fishing is important, so when you find a good one, make sure you remember how to find it again.
Take into consideration the direction and speed of the wind when fishing. Fish tend to follow currents during windy weather; thus, they will all go to the same side of the water. As a general rule, you should always cast into the wind. If there is too gusty of a wind though, the fish will more than likely stay too low in the water to where you aren’t able to reach them.

Do your homework and find out the type of bait that attracts the variety of fish you are hoping to catch. For example, catfish go for raw chicken liver, whereas bream fish like certain insects, like crickets. If you are fishing for a particular fish, and using the wrong bait, you are unlikely to have much success.
The natural water current should be used to your advantage. Test the water first to see which way the current is flowing and how strong it is, then follow the current. Allow your lure to drift with the current, jerking it once in a while for realism. In addition to the jerking motion, select a lure that the fish will notice.

If you’re not having luck when fishing, you might want to change the color of your bait. Although certain fish are attracted to dull colors, other fish like brighter ones. A well-stocked tackle box includes a rainbow of lures in all colors.
It’s important that fishermen educate themselves about moon phases, and how they effect the behavior of fish. In general, fish are the most lively during a full moon, so this is the perfect time for night fishing. However, it is important to understand the fact that you are also going to be more visible to the fish, so make sure you strategize accordingly.
Cleaning a fish correctly can keep you from getting sick. You need a cutting table and small knife. After scaling the fish (if necessary) and lying it on the board, your first cut should start at the tail of the fish, running up its belly to its neck. Then cut the head. After that pull the head and the organs at the same time but in opposite directions. This will leave you a cleaned fish open and ready for filleting.

If you wish to catch large fish, increase your bait size. It is really quite simple–smaller fish like small bait, while large fish like larger bait. Two good kinds of bait to use for larger fish, like Muskie or Pike, are Blugill and Crappie.
